Transaction 63ca3451c9f10228577d7b6afc15418bdb9f4205e8633ab7a406aa87699bad7f
1 Input
1 Output
-
63ca3451c9f10228577d7b6afc15418bdb9f4205e8633ab7a406aa87699bad7f:0
- value
- 35184378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91c24dbd8e1a9158e1e0966c035e7d8b88ca9d6f OP_EQUAL
- address
- MMBryheAwzBKwncM79X8GEXmJQT33hNJnx